#011 - Goals, Motivation, and Well-being with Dr. Kennon Sheldon
Sunday May 23, 2021
Sunday May 23, 2021
In this episode of the podcast, Dr. Ryan Moyer speaks with social psychologist Dr. Kennon Sheldon about goal pursuit and motivation. They discussed the biggest mistake people make when choosing goals, the importance of doing things you don't want to do, the keys to effective goal planning, how to stay motivated while pursuing long-term goals, and how goal pursuit can lead to a happier life.
